Description

*Q-See’s QS View for iPhone puts the power of peace-of-mind literally at your fingertips. * Designed to work with our QS-series security DVRs, it allows you to check in on your property, business or loved ones anywhere, at any time. Receive instant e-mail alerts and see what’s going on with the swipe of a finger. View live feeds from up to four cameras simultaneously, or review video recorded on your DVR. QS View takes full advantage of touch-screen technology to allow you to add or change video feeds, play back video or even control a pan-tilt-zoom camera with finger gestures. You can even take still images and save them on your phone or send them as e-mail attachments. With Q-See’s QS View on your iPhone you’re never out of touch. *Compatible with QS494 and QS458 DVR only * Here is the link to the new QS remote monitoring guide that includes instructions for installing the Q-See QS view application on Apple Device: http://goo.gl/lKKlr

I bought a Qsee (QS4816) system with 16 analog cameras. I monitor this via WAN using my IPhone 6s plus. I contacted Qsee via Chat line 10/3/17 and basically I was told that the QS DVR is out of legacy product and that I would have to get a new Hybrid DVR. I am retired and 79 years old and rely on the security cameras, and to lose this service because Qsee does not want to update their software is very irresponsible on their part.
